Euphorbia ebracteolata is a perennial herbaceous plant belonging to the Euphorbiaceae family. This species is recognized for its unique physiological traits and the production of a milky latex that contains various biologically active secondary metabolites.

Native to East Asia, including parts of China and Korea, this plant thrives in diverse environments ranging from forest margins to open hilly slopes. It prefers well-drained, fertile soil and requires sufficient sunlight to maintain healthy vegetative growth.

The plant exhibits significant hardiness, adapting well to the temperate climate conditions of its natural range. Morphologically, it is characterized by its erect stems, linear leaves, and specific inflorescences that lack the prominent bracts typically associated with the genus.

Agronomically, this plant is not a large-scale commodity crop but serves as a subject of interest for phytochemical research. The cultivation process requires careful attention to soil moisture management to prevent root rot, as the species is sensitive to waterlogged conditions.

The botanical structure of the plant is highly specialized, and its reproduction involves both seed dispersal and vegetative spreading via the root system. Understanding these growth patterns is essential for any potential development of controlled cultivation protocols.

Main diseases and pests

The primary pathological concerns for Euphorbia ebracteolata include fungal diseases such as powdery mildew and various leaf spot pathogens that can develop under conditions of poor airflow and high humidity.

Pest management is focused on controlling sap-sucking insects such as aphids and spider mites, which can drain the plant's resources and potentially serve as vectors for phytoviral diseases. Implementing integrated pest management strategies is crucial for sustaining healthy plant populations.
